It is very unlikely that your snails are baby Cerith. Check your clams and Astrea snails if you find the snails on them then they are Pyramidellids. If your Astreas and clams don't have Pyramidellids or you don't have any clams or Astrea snails, then your snails definately aren't Pyramidellids as they will die without a host. Then the snails you have are likely to be Rissoids. Rissoid snails are Pyramidellid look alikes, but Rissoids are good. Was that confusing? :lol:
